Especificaciones

Package Cut Tape (CT)
ProductStatus Not For New Designs
Type DC DC Controller
InternalSwitch(s) No
NumberofOutputs 1
Voltage-Supply(Min) 9V
Voltage-Supply(Max) 18V
Current-Output/Channel 2.3mA
Frequency 30kHz ~ 200kHz
Dimming Analog, PWM
Applications Backlight
OperatingTemperature -40°C ~ 85°C
MountingType Surface Mount
Package/Case 18-SOIC (0.213, 5.40mm Width)
